Purification and identification of antioxidative peptides from mackerel (Pneumatophorus japonicus) protein

Abstract: The heptapeptide LDIQKEV (843.5 Da) and the octapeptide TAAIVNTA were identified from mackerel (Pneumatophorus japonicus) protein.
